QUESTION:

This might come off as a strange question but here's my situation. After I pin myself doing an intramuscular injection of Testosterone Enanthate or Testosterone Cypionate, I can taste some type of after taste in my mouth. I can taste the testosterone product in my mouth. Maybe that sounds crazy but I'm convinced it's not my imagination. Does this happen to anyone else? Why does it happen. I look forward to your reply. Thank you very much.

ANSWER:

May be you hit a vein... (even a little bit) and the blood from vein goes to lungs to get oxygen and when it hits lungs and you exhale some of the substance may be there and you feel it.

Btw, some useful information:

Blood with fresh oxygen is carried from your lungs to the left side of your heart, which pumps blood around your body through the arteries.

Blood without oxygen returns through the veins, to the right side of your heart. From there it is pumped to your lungs so that you can breathe out the carbon dioxide and breathe in more oxygen.
